Output f3c5520de5c83aa4f90c0f71c2e66efd1dd84306bb3e4038ea53e1ae01613c45:0

value
1298268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b2297a00097a97c450a4282107d8e98d6dd10e OP_EQUAL
address
39sHVXjT24H8QbLNpPxhfo4oaZCmZLrpHg
transaction
f3c5520de5c83aa4f90c0f71c2e66efd1dd84306bb3e4038ea53e1ae01613c45